Parents: James Dickinson and Elizabeth Haslelocke. William Dickinson was born on 24 December 1658 in Merry Point, Lancaster, Lancaster County, Virginia. In October 1685 he was an appointed a Commissioner of Customs in Maryland. He was appointed one of seven Commissioners for the Colony by Lord Baltimore. He was a representative to Third Haven MM between 1699 and 1711 in Third Haven Friends Meeting House, Easton, Talbot County, Maryland. William was the Registrar between 1711 and 1716 in Third Haven Friends Meeting House, Easton, Talbot County, Maryland. Upon his death, he was succeeded by his son Daniel. He owned 4,128 acres of land in Talbot County, Maryland. At the time of his death, he was the largest landowner in the county. He died on 9 March 1716/7 in Talbot County, Maryland. Parents: Walter Dickenson and Jane Yarrett. Spouse: Elizabeth Powell. Elizabeth Powell and William Dickinson were married on 16 December 1680 in Talbot County, Maryland. Children were: Elizabeth Dickinson, William Dickinson, Rachel Dickinson, Judge Samuel Dickinson, James Dickinson, Walter Dickinson. William Dickinson was born about 1659 in Talbot County, Maryland.
